A Simple Key For games free Unveiled
. Esteemed as among the list of best shooters, you can fight online in opposition to approximately one hundred players with a range of weapons and equipment at your disposal. As the storm closes in, you'll need to protect yourself within the setting though chipping away at your opponents to be able to appear out on prime.Some of our free vehicle ga